Notes to tables:
(1)
When the IEEE Std. 1149.1 (JTAG) interface is used for in-system programming or
boundary-scan testing, four I/O pins become JTAG pins.
(2)
All Ultra FineLine BGA packages are footprint-compatible via the SameFrameTM
feature. Therefore, designers can design a board to support a variety of devices,
providing a flexible migration path across densities and pin counts. Device
migration is fully supported by Altera development tools. See “SameFrame Pin-
Outs” on page 15 for more details.
(3)
All FineLine BGA packages are footprint-compatible via the SameFrame feature.
Therefore, designers can design a board to support a variety of devices, providing
a flexible migration path across densities and pin counts. Device migration is fully
supported by Altera development tools. See “SameFrame Pin-Outs” on page 15 for
more details.
(4)
Altera does not recommend using EPM7128A or EPM7256A devices for new
designs. Use EPM7128AE or EPM7256AE devices for these designs instead.
